A sensitive BODIPY-based fluorescent probe for detecting endogenous hydroxyl radicals in living cells Open
A novel “turn-on” NIR fluorescent probe was designed and used for monitoring endogenous hydroxyl radical in living cells, which also showed higher selectivity toward hydroxyl radical over other reactive oxygen/nitrogen species.
